NFL Suspends Arizona Cardinals College Scouting Director Over Confidential Information Sharing and Prohibited Bets

The National Football League announced an indefinite suspension for Ryan Gold, who serves as Director of College Scouting for the Arizona Cardinals, after investigators determined that he shared confidential details regarding the team's 2026 draft selections while also placing parlay bets on both NFL and college football contests that league rules prohibit. This development unfolded as teams prepared for upcoming draft cycles, and it drew attention to how scouting executives handle sensitive player evaluation data that shapes franchise strategies for years ahead.

Investigation Findings and Specific Violations

League investigators concluded that Gold disclosed non-public information tied directly to Arizona's upcoming 2026 draft selections, information that teams guard closely because it influences trade negotiations, player valuations, and roster planning throughout the offseason. At the same time the probe established that Gold engaged in multiple prohibited parlay wagers involving professional and collegiate football games, actions that fall outside the narrow betting permissions the NFL grants to certain personnel categories. Observers note that parlay structures combine multiple game outcomes into single bets, which amplifies both potential payouts and regulatory scrutiny when they involve league contests.

The investigation timeline extended across several weeks during the spring and early summer months, culminating in the formal suspension notice delivered in July 2026, a period when many clubs finalize draft boards and evaluate trade options for future selections. Data from league records shows that such probes typically examine communication logs, financial transaction histories, and access patterns to proprietary scouting databases before reaching determinations about rule breaches.

League Statement on Game Integrity

NFL officials emphasized in their public release that the review uncovered no indication that actual game outcomes or competitive balance had been affected by the disclosed information or the betting activity. This distinction matters because league policies separate internal information violations from direct manipulation of on-field results, and the absence of integrity concerns allowed the matter to remain focused on personnel conduct rather than broader competitive sanctions against the franchise. Reports from the league office indicate that similar cases in prior seasons also resulted in personnel-level discipline without altering team standings or game results when evidence pointed solely to information handling issues.

Cardinals Organization Response

The Arizona Cardinals issued a statement confirming full support for the NFL's disciplinary decision, noting that the club maintains internal compliance protocols aligned with league standards on information security and gambling restrictions. Team representatives explained that scouting department members receive regular training on data handling procedures, particularly around draft-related materials that carry multi-year implications for roster construction. Gold's role placed him in regular contact with college prospect evaluations, a position that grants access to metrics and reports not yet available to the wider public or competing organizations.
